HERBERT KATES DRAWING ALLEGANY STATE PARK NEW YORK: Herbert S. Kates (1894 - 1947, America), 1933 Crayon drawing on tracing paper depicting, 'Allegany State Park, Administration Building & Lake, 1933' Signed, titled and dated on face, 8.875"h x 13.75"w. BIOGRAPHY: Herbert S. Kates (1894 - 1947, America) Kates was an active painter, illustrator and writer and also the first Medical Artist of the US Army in WWI. He often hiked through the Adirondacks and his paintings frequently depict known rural and landscape scenes from the NW area, a la plein aire. Kates studied at the Art Students League and the Pratt Institute Art School and was a member of the New Rochelle Artists Association and the Society of Illustrators. He exhibited in the United States and abroad at the National Academy of Design, the National Arts Club and the Institute of Art and Science in Kingston Jamaica. Kates was also a writer and illustrator of books. His artwork can be found in the permanent collections of St. Lawrence University, Canton, NY, Adirondack Museum, Blue Mountain Lake, NY and the Institute of Art and Science in Kingston Jamaica.
